Northern Rail (3)

About
Northern Trains is a publicly owned train operating company in the United Kingdom, headquartered in York. It runs local and commuter services across the north of England, connecting regions including the North East, North West, East Midlands, Staffordshire, Yorkshire, and the Humber coastline. As part of the National Rail network, Northern operates under a coordinated fare and ticketing system alongside other UK train companies.Ticket types include Advance, Off-Peak, Anytime Day, single, return, and season tickets, with only one class option available: Standard. Onboard amenities may include comfortable seating, free Wi-Fi, and refreshments on select services. Popular routes include connections between major northern cities such as Manchester, Liverpool, and Leeds.

Avanti West Coast

About
Avanti West Coast is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ates high-speed trains between London and major cities in the UK, including Birmingham, Manchester, Liverpool, Glasgow and Edinburgh. The company offers a range of ticket types, including Standard, First Class and Advance t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, comfortable seating and a range of food and drinks. The most popular routes for Avanti West Coast are London to Birmingham, London to Manchester and London to Glasgow. The company operates a fleet of Pendolino and Super Voyager trains, which offer a smooth and comfortable journey.

Merseyrail

About
Mersey Rail is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ates a network of commuter and regional services in the North West of England. Mersey Rail operates a variety of train types, including the Class 507 and Class 508 electric multiple units, and the Class 142 and Class 150 diesel multiple units. It also operates the Merseyrail Electrics, a fleet of electric multiple units. Mersey Rail offers a range of ticket types, including single, return, and season tickets. Onboard facilities include Wi-Fi, power sockets, and air conditioning. The most popular routes for Mersey Rail are Liverpool to Southport, Liverpool to Chester, and Liverpool to Ormskirk.
